OPERATION

Always observe the chapter 4.1 "INTENDED USE"!
6.1

FUNCTION DESCRIPTION

The heating circuit refill unit contains all components specified according to DIN EN 1717 so that the
drinking water pipe can be connected directly to the heating circuit (see fig. 5).
The integrated pressure reducer ensures a constant, set outlet pressure. Consequently the heating sys-
tem is protected against undesirable overpressure during the filling process.
Upon completion of the filling and venting process, the water supply must be shut off using the integrated
shut-off device. This prevents uncontrolled refilling of the heating system.
The integrated pipe disconnector (type BA system separator) is designed as a 3-chamber system with con-
trollable upstream pressure, intermediate pressure and downstream pressure zone. Each pressure zone is
provided with a testing plug which permits checking of each zone and the leak-tightness of the safety
equipment. The backflow, forcing back and back siphoning of adulterated drinking water into the drinking
water system is effectively prevented by the hydraulic isolation principle. The pipe disconnector comprises
two sequentially connected check valves, that are equipped with a intermediate pressure zone that can be
filled with air. If no drawing of water is taking place, the inlet and outlet backflow preventers and the relief
valve are closed. If back siphoning occurs, the inlet pressure falls. The relief valve opens at the latest when
the differential pressure between the upstream pressure zone and intermediate pressure zone equals
0.14 bar.
Inlet side pressure variations:
The relief valve quickly opens if there are inlet side pressure variations. Water only exits until there is a dif-
ferential pressure of > 0.14 bar between upstream pressure zone and intermediate pressure zone.
If there is a large water drawing point upstream of the pipe disconnector, this can result in frequent pres-
sure drops and thus to escaping of water out of the relief valve.
Should this occur, a suspected defect of the pipe disconnector does not actually exist!
Inlet side pressure drop:
If the upstream pressure falls < 0.14 bar, the intermediate pressure zone opens to atmosphere.
